About This Route

The distance between Accra and Johannesburg is approximately 4666 kilometers (2899 miles) as the crow flies. This is the straight-line distance (great circle distance) calculated using the Haversine formula.

When traveling from Accra (ACC) to Johannesburg (JNB), you'll be heading southeast. The estimated flight time for a direct flight is approximately 5h 50m, based on an average commercial aircraft cruising speed of 800 km/h (500 mph).

About Accra, Ghana

Ghana's capital and largest city, Accra is a vibrant coastal metropolis known for its historical significance in the slave trade and as a center of West African culture and commerce.

Top Attractions: Kwame Nkrumah Memorial Park, Jamestown, Labadi Beach, Makola Market, Independence Square

About Johannesburg, South Africa

South Africa's largest city and economic center, Johannesburg is known for its gold mining heritage and as a major financial hub. The city played a crucial role in South Africa's anti-apartheid struggle.

Top Attractions: Apartheid Museum, Soweto, Constitution Hill, Gold Reef City, Cradle of Humankind
